Educational technology is a means to enrich the learning experience. To that end, digital classrooms make use of advanced technological learning aids (such as interactive whiteboards and 3D printing) to boost student interactivity and to enhance knowledge retention. As a result, educational institutions have increased their budgets to include more collaboration, assessment, and enterprise resource planning systems in their delivery methods.
The adoption of active learning strategies in STEM (science, technology, engineering, and mathematics) education as one of the primary growth factors for this market. The introduction of innovative teaching pedagogies resulted in a major paradigm shift in the delivery of education. Educational institutions have started focusing on adopting effective learning strategies to enhance STEM education. Active learning allows teachers to have access to tools, which help create inquiry-based learning interfaces and assist students in enhancing their inquiry skills and enabling them to leverage the knowledge base. Additionally, active learning also faciltates instructors to change language settings, incorporate concept mappers, and operationalize theoretical concepts, which will drive its adoption among schools and colleges.
